As you lie down to sleep your sinuses drain and where can it go?..drain down your throat. Post nasal drip. I get this everymorning. Certain things like milk, forced air heat in your home and not hydrating yourself makes it worse.

And of course smoking and 2nd hand smoke. Drink a ton of clear liquids and get rid of the mucous when you can
